Ira Sue Fortenberry, 92 of Mendenhall, MS passed away Tuesday, October 14, 2025 at the Bedford Care Center in Mendenhall, Mississippi. She was born Thursday, June 8, 1933 in Mendenhall, Mississippi.

Visitation will be held on Friday, October 17, 2025 from 5:00 P.M. until 8:00 P.M. at Colonial Chapel Funeral Home of Mendenhall. Visitation will be held on Saturday, October 18, 2025 from 9:00 A.M. until 11:00 A.M. Funeral services will be held on Saturday, October 18, 2025 at 11:00 A.M. at Colonial Chapel Funeral Home of Mendenhall. Burial will follow in Fellowship Baptist Church Cemetery in Mendenhall, Mississippi. Bro. Donald Green will officiate. Special music will be performed by Debbie Blair. Colonial Chapel Funeral Home of Mendenhall is in charge of arrangements. 601-847-4401

She enjoyed her ladies Sunday School class at Florence First Baptist Church. She looked forward every week to her ladies lunch group. She loved her friends and family tremendously.
